The reason for going Thursday to Thursday is:

1. The CC is published the day AFTER the events.
2. I live in Australia
3. I don't get the update until effectively two days after the event e.g. Monday's events are in the CC on Tuesday in London but for me it is Wednesday - and in the afternoon as I work
4. Fridays, Saturdays and Sundays are only available the following Monday in the UK which for me is Tuesday here.
4. To do it to the end of the week I would have to do the update on a Tuesday and it takes about 30 minutes to do the new post each week - and even then I miss some things when I re-read.

A week or so ago people were discussing the opening and use of the different royal palaces so I have done some analysis to show which palaces etc are used:

BP is the most heavily used of course followed by CH and St James (which are also part of the same complex). These figures are up to 2nd July this year. With the exception of BP they are totals by ALL members of the family. The KP ones are all done by the Gloucestors who received a lot of people there while The Duke of Kent receives people at St James. With regard to Holyrood - they aren't all from this week and include events hosted there by a number of The Queen's children.

BPQ (Buckingham Palace done by The Queen) - 104
BP (done by others) - 156
CH - 101
St James - 49
KP - 21
Windsor - 23
Marlborough House - 3
Sandringham House - 10
Holyrood House - 14
Balmoral - 0 (but that will probably change when The Queen goes north and has audiences and council meetings up there).

This is the number of 'events' as opposed to 'engagements'. So if two or more royals attended the event it is only counted once even though up to 19 royals may have attended the event.
